Viglen MPC-L Computer (micro PC - can attach to the back of a standard TFT) £139.82 delivered!

£139.82

458°

FOUND BY: chrishyder 3 days, 55 minutes ago

Just stumbled across this, seems like a great piece of kit. Have never seen anything like it and will probably beat the upcoming eeePC desktop hands down!

Price is £99+VAT+delivery (£20.00), totalling £139.82 delivered - can't get to the checkout from work so will confirm this later.

Spec:

40GB hard drive
Ultra Low energy profile
Silent operation
Compact size (WxDxH: 140 x 145 x 35mm)
Xubuntu operating system
USB2.0 expandable
Integrated SXGA graphics and multimedia audio
Integrated 10/100 Ethernet ready

Nightswimmer,
Struggling to find that myself - it seems that it'll either be an AMD Geode 533mhz processor or VIA 500mhz/1ghz processor - either way, more than adequate for it's intended use for an internet/office machine.
Alternatively, would make a great low cost (and power efficient) server.
Comes with 256mb RAM by default, with an option to upgrade to 512mb at checkout, so assume that the memory isn't soldered on to the motherboard.
